Future Trends in HIIT and Cardiovascular Research
The landscape of cardiovascular health is rapidly evolving, and HIIT workouts play a crucial role in this transformation. High-Intensity Interval Training, or HIIT, has gained significant traction due to its effectiveness in improving heart health and overall fitness. Research indicates that incorporating HIIT can lead to better cardiovascular outcomes compared to traditional exercise modalities. One emerging trend is the integration of technology within HIIT programs, enabling participants to monitor their heart rates and intensities in real-time. Wearable devices and mobile applications now allow individuals to personalize their workouts to align with their unique fitness levels. Furthermore, as the population ages, the development of HIIT protocols suitable for older adults is gaining attention. This demographic requires careful consideration regarding exercise intensity and recovery times, making tailored HIIT invaluable for cardiovascular maintenance.
The use of HIIT for cardiovascular health is being widely studied for its long-term benefits. Research indicates that engaging in short bursts of high-intensity exercise followed by rest periods can enhance cardiovascular fitness more effectively than moderate, steady-state workouts. Studies have shown marked improvements in VO2 max, a crucial indicator of cardiovascular health. Moreover, HIIT training appears to positively impact various cardiovascular risk factors, including blood pressure and cholesterol levels. This form of training is not only efficient in terms of time but also serves to keep individuals engaged and motivated. Future research will likely delve into the optimal frequency and intensity of HIIT needed to yield maximum cardiovascular benefits across diverse populations. Addressing the psychological aspects of HIIT, such as motivation and adherence, will also become increasingly important as we promote cardiovascular health. Understanding how to maintain consistency in exercise habits will significantly enhance the effectiveness of HIIT in the long run.
Another compelling trend in HIIT research is the exploration of different HIIT modalities and formats. Although traditional HIIT workouts predominantly include running or cycling, studies are now examining the effects of various forms of exercise, including bodyweight workouts, resistance training, and even dance. By diversifying workouts, fitness professionals can cater to different preferences and abilities, potentially improving adherence among participants. Innovations in HIIT formats, such as circuit training and group classes, also encourage social interaction and camaraderie among participants, fostering a supportive environment for exercising. Additionally, research into injury prevention and recovery strategies specific to HIIT is crucial as more individuals adopt these intense training patterns. Techniques such as dynamic warm-ups, cooldowns, and adequate rest periods are necessary components to ensure safety while maximizing results. Overall, varying workouts and understanding injury preventative measures expands the reach of HIIT to broader populations.
The Role of Nutrition in HIIT
As HIIT gains popularity, researchers are beginning to investigate the synergistic role of nutrition in enhancing cardiovascular health outcomes. Proper nutrition is vital for fueling high-intensity workouts and optimizing recovery. Emerging evidence suggests a link between specific dietary strategies and improved HIIT performance, particularly regarding macronutrient timing and balance. For example, pre-workout carbohydrate consumption can enhance performance while supporting cardiovascular function. Post-workout nutrition rich in proteins and antioxidants aids recovery and muscle repair, essential for repeated high-intensity sessions. Moreover, hydration and nutrient density play crucial roles in maintaining performance levels and overall health. As such, future research will likely explore personalized nutrition plans aligned with HIIT workouts, emphasizing the importance of individualized dietary guidelines. Developing dietary information tailored for HIIT participants can aid in maximizing the benefits of their workouts while promoting cardiovascular health.
The integration of mental health awareness in HIIT practices presents a novel trend with beneficial implications for cardiovascular health. High-intensity workouts have been shown to induce psychological benefits such as reduced stress, anxiety, and improved mood. Integrating mindfulness practices, such as meditation or breathing techniques, before and after HIIT sessions can further enhance these effects. Future studies are likely to investigate how the psychological effects of exercise can directly impact heart health and recovery rates. Furthermore, focusing on the mental aspects of HIIT may lead to enhanced treatment protocols for individuals experiencing heart-related issues. By highlighting the significance of mental health within HIIT, we can create more sustainable fitness approaches and encourage long-term adherence to exercise. Encouraging a holistic view of health that encompasses physical and mental wellness can ultimately be a game-changer in cardiovascular health promotion.
